R-MOTORSPORT TO CONTEST THE 2019 BLANCPAIN GT SERIES WITH A HIGHLY COMPETITIVE SQUAD

The R-Motorsport calendar is starting to look exceptionally busy. In addition to the challenge of the DTM, the racing team from Niederwil in eastern Switzerland has a comprehensive programme of GT racing to prepare for. Following their successful debut season in the Blancpain GT Series Endurance Cup, R-Motorsport will once again compete in one of the world’s toughest GT racing series. This year, the Swiss outfit will contest the entire Blancpain GT Series, including the Blancpain GT World Challenge Europe sprint championship alongside the Endurance Cup for the first time. They will be fielding two Aston Martin Vantage V8 GT3s in each of the two championships. And for the standout fixture of the season, the 24 Hours of Spa-Francorchamps, they will be sending a third car into the fray.

PARKER CHASE TO JOIN RENNTECH MOTORSPORTS FOR SRO AMERICA SEASON OPENER

After winning the Pirelli World Challenge SprintX Pro/Am title in 2018, 18 year-old champion Parker Chase is returning to the series this week for the season opening event at Circuit of The Americas with RENNtech Motorsports. The season will kick off with a double header race event at the Austin circuit, where Chase, a Texas native, will share the driving duties of the No. 89 Mercedes-AMG GT4 with Reinhold Renger in Pirelli GT4 America‘s East Pro/Am class.

LAMBORGHINI SUPER TROFEO TITLE TRIUMPH FOR TARGET IN ITS MIDDLE EAST SERIES DEBUT

Timur Boguslavskiy and Frederik Schandorff have been crowned champions of the Lamborghini Super Trofeo Middle East, now in its third edition. After dominating the Dubai round, the crew of the Huracán Super Trofeo Evo no. 9 were untouchable at Abu Dhabi too, clinching the title for Target Racing on the team’s maiden season in the Middle East one-make series. Konrad Motorsport celebrated two title crowns: Axcil Jefferies and Ramez Azzam were victorious in the Pro-Am in car no. 29 while Vincent Schwartz secured the Am title behind the wheel of car no. 11. The Lamborghini Cup saw Gabriele Murroni take top honours with the Huracán Super Trofeo Evo no. 88, crowning his second season in the Super Trofeo Middle East.

ANTONIO FELIX DA COSTA FINISHES SECOND ON THE PODIUM FOR BMW i ANDRETTI MOTORSPORT IN MEXICO CITY

António Félix da Costa (POR) finished a turbulent Mexico City E-Prix (MEX), the fourth race of the ABB FIA Formula E Championship season, in second place, to take his second podium of the season after his win in Ad Diriyah (KSA). In the dramatic final stage of the race, the BMW works driver benefitted from strong energy management and moved up from fifth to a podium spot on the final lap. Through no fault of his own, Alexander Sims (GBR) was involved in an accident, which resulted in the race being interrupted, and finished the race in 14th place.
